GSCPA & Feeding Georgia's Accounting Food Fight Raises Nearly 1.5 Million Meals
TelAve News/10876088
Annual fundraising event supports food banks for Georgians experiencing food insecurity.
ATLANTA - TelAve -- Marking its 12th anniversary, the 2025 Georgia Accounting Food Fight has concluded with resounding success, further cementing its commitment to ending hunger across the state. This annual fundraising campaign, a collaborative effort between Feeding Georgia and the Georgia Society of Certified Public Accountants (CPAs), raised an impressive $380,071.50 - the equivalent of nearly 1.5 million meals.
"We could not be more grateful to the Georgia Society of CPAs and all of the accounting teams who brought their best to such an important competition," said Julie Kuykendall, Executive Director of Feeding Georgia. "Thanks to this tremendous effort, many more families and neighbors across our state will receive the nourishing food they need to thrive."
Collins/Moody & Company won the honor of Grand Prize Food Fight Hero, raising $2,100 and earning the most points per employee statewide. The Grand Prize Hunger Champion Winner was Nichols, Cauley and Associates, raising $61,140.67 with the most statewide points overall. The Georgia Accounting Food Fight is timed each year to restock the food banks after the summer surge they experience due to the conclusion of the school year (and school lunch assistance programs). During the friendly two-week competition, accounting professionals compete to raise funds for nine food banks across the state. All funds raised by each team stay local and benefit the food bank that serves its community.
As the Georgia Accounting Food Fight concludes its 12th year, Boyd Search, CEO of The Georgia Society of CPAs, celebrated the campaign's record-breaking impact: "This year was our most successful yet, with CPAs across Georgia raising more than $380,000 to fight hunger. Together, we've now contributed nearly $2.9 million since launching this initiative—a remarkable reflection of the generosity and commitment of our profession. When we come together with a shared purpose, there's no limit to what we can achieve for our communities."
Right now, 1 in 7 Georgians is experiencing food insecurity, meaning they may not know when their next meal will be. Fundraisers like the Georgia Accounting Food Fight are more crucial than ever. The fundraising efforts will directly support Feeding Georgia's mission to provide nutritious meals to those in need and create a hunger-free Georgia.

Since its inception in 2014, the Georgia Accounting Food Fight has collectively raised $2,926,634.60 the equivalent of 11,706,538 meals for the state's food banks.
